MOT/ TAX
I passed the SVA and had the MAC dated on the 2nd November last year. On the 28th the process was over and I had my tax.
Now I find myself needing to renew the tax. The reminder says that I need an MOT test certificate. I was sure that was not the case but it's
whats being asked for.
The V5 says the car is registered in 1988 which may be correct for the donor but this is not even the same plate and it should have been registered at
some point during November 2007. This is corroborated by the special notes which say SVA issued 02 11 2007 but also says declared manufactured
1988.
So should I be getting an MOT, moaning to the DVLA to have the V5 changed to read that it was first registered in 2007 or do I just need to fill in a
V112?
The V112 I find worrying as it looks like a personal declaration that no MOT is needed. I want the dvla to tell me that really as I'm sure i
could say anything in a haze of bureaucratic confusion only to have it blow up in my face if I needed to make a claim.

Sounds like you are getting the remionder because the car was "manufactured in 1988". First off you should get that fixed.
Having said that, mine says first reg 2005 (on a Q plate) and on the tax reminder notice and online I was always told I needed an MOT. Every year I
went to the Post Office and said that's silly because it's less than 3 years old, and they checked on "the system" and they
were able to give me a tax disc without an MOT

Your V5 is wrong, you need to write to the DVLA and tell them to correct the date of first registration (which should be the date you registered it).
Remember to send the V5 back to them.
Had exactly the same problem with my V5, just sent it back with a covering letter explaining the mistake and they sent out a new V5 with the right
date on it.
